Подсказка определяется PS1
переменная. Вы можете увидеть, как это определяется с помощью
~$ эхо $PS1
\[\e]0;\u@\h: \w\a\]${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\u@\h\[\033[00m \]:\[\033[01;34м\]\w\[\033[00м\]\$
В стандартной Ubuntu это фактически определяется с помощью команды:
PS1='${debian_chroot:+($debian_chroot)}\[\033[01;32m\]\u@\h\[\033[00m\]:\[\033[01;34m\]\w\ [\033[00m\]\$ '
- Изменять
01;32
в части \[\033[01;32м\]
на другой номер, чтобы изменить цвет имя пользователя@имя хоста
часть.
- Изменять
01;34
в части \[\033[01;34м\]
изменить цвет имени папки.
Список цветовых кодов (адаптировано из источник):
Цветовой код
Черный 0;30
Красный 0;31
Зеленый 0;32
Браун 0;33
Синий 0;34
Пурпурный 0;35
Голубой 0;36
Белый 0;37
Замените 0 на 1, чтобы получить светлую версию.
Эта переменная установлена в вашем .bashrc
конфигурационный файл, который выполняется каждый раз при открытии интерактивной оболочки. Таким образом, соответствующим образом измените существующую команду.
Вы можете изменить цвет подсказки пользователя root таким же образом, отредактировав .bashrc
файл пользователя root, /корень/.bashrc
. Однако, чтобы включить цветное приглашение для этой учетной записи, вы также должны раскомментировать строку force_color_prompt = да
.